In the cases provided for by law or regulation, the president of the joint tribunal shall rule in accordance with the accelerated procedure on the merits.

Voting materials that have not been taken into account in accordance with Article R. 2122-88 are appended to the minutes. The reasons for the annexation of each item of voting material are indicated.
